France’s high-speed rail network was hit Friday with widespread and "criminal" acts of vandalism including arson attacks, paralyzing travel to Paris from across the rest of France and Europe only hours before the grand opening ceremony of the Olympics.

French officials condemned the attacks as "criminal actions," though they said there was no sign of a direct link to the Games, and prosecutors in Paris opened a national investigation saying the crimes could carry sentences of 15 to 20 years.

As Paris authorities geared up for a spectacular parade on and along the Seine River, three fires were reported near the tracks on the high-speed lines of Atlantique, Nord and Est, causing disruptions that affected hundreds of thousands of travelers.

Among them were two German athletes in showjumping who were on a train to Paris to take part in the opening ceremony but had to turn back in Belgium because of the closures, and will now miss the ceremony, German news agency dpa reported.

"There was no longer a chance of making it on time," rider Philipp Weishaupt, who was traveling with teammate Christian Kukuk, told dpa.

French Prime Minister Gabriel Attal wrote on the social media platform X that France’s intelligence services have been mobilized to find the perpetrators.

Attal characterized them as "acts of sabotage," which were "prepared and coordinated."

There were no known reports of injuries.

Transport Minister Patrice Vergriete described people fleeing from the scene of fires and the discovery of incendiary devices. "Everything indicates that these are criminal fires," he said.
as opposed to innocent arson fires?
The incidents paralyzed several high-speed lines linking Paris to the rest of France and to neighboring countries, Vergriete said, speaking on BFM television.

The French national rail company SNCF said that areas affecting rail track intersections were targeted to double the impact.

"For one fire, two destinations were hit," the company's CEO, Jean-Pierre Farandou.

It was "a premeditated, calculated, coordinated attack" that indicates "a desire to seriously harm" the French people, Farandou said.

The attack occurred against a backdrop of global tensions and heightened security measures as the city prepared for the 2024 Olympic Games. Many travelers were planning to converge on the capital for the opening ceremony, and many vacationers were also in transit.

French authorities have foiled several plots to disrupt the Olympics, including arresting a Russian man on suspicion of planning to destabilize the games.

The Paris police prefecture "concentrated its personnel in Parisian train stations" after the "massive attack" that paralyzed the TGV high-speed network, Laurent Nuñez, the Paris police chief, told France Info television.

Secret Service Refused offer of drones before Trump rally in Butler
[MSN-WashingtonExaminer] The Secret Service declined an offer from local law enforcement to use drone technology at the rally where a gunman took shots at former President Donald Trump, an anonymous whistleblower told Sen. Josh Hawley (R-MO).

Hawley revealed in a letter published Thursday to Homeland Security Secretary Alejandro Mayorkas that the whistleblower said the Secret Service "repeatedly" objected to using a drone that was capable of identifying and neutralizing an active shooter.

The whistleblower said a local law enforcement partner made the drone offers to the Secret Service the night before the rally, according to Hawley. The whistleblower said that after the shooting occurred, the Secret Service "changed course" and asked local police to use drone technology to surveil the scene, Hawley wrote.

The revelation comes after FBI Director Christopher Wray confirmed on Wednesday that Thomas Matthew Crooks, 20, flew a drone over the rally site in Butler, Pennsylvania, about two hours before he carried out the shooting. Crooks was able to fire multiple shots into the rally crowd from a nearby rooftop, killing one, critically injuring two, and causing a minor injury to Trump.

Fed agency that screens entry into US gov buildings fails to spot banned items 50% of time: watchdog
[JustTheNews] The Government Accountability Office reported that 50% of security screenings failed to detect prohibited items like IED components.
Some would say, if you want a thing done right, it’s probably best to keep the government out of it.
The Government Accountability Office (GAO) has released a report showing that the Federal Protective Services (FPS) fails to detect items prohibited from entering federal buildings about 50% of the time.

The findings are the result of 27 "covert" GAO's investigations in the early part of this year at 14 federal buildings.

In half the tests, security screenings failed to detect prohibited items like batons, pepper spray, knives, and IED components, according to the report released Tuesday.

FPS is part of the Department of Homeland Security led by Secretary Alejandro Mayorkas.

The report also states the agency – which manages and oversees more than 13,000 contract guards – is working to improve screening by increasing training and analyzing data to identify common causes of test failures.
How does one test for responsibility and integrity?
"Federal real property has been on our High Risk List since 2003, due partly to past attacks on federal buildings, the report also states.

During his July 23 testimony, GAO Physical Infrastructure Team Director David Marroni said his agency identified deficiencies in FPS guard training and oversight that led to these screening failures going as far back as 2008.

Feds disrupt jet ski powered human smuggling network
[JustTheNews] Nineteen alleged members of a human smuggling organization were charged for coordinating the smuggling of dozens of unauthorized migrants into the United States from Mexico, mostly aboard personal watercraft on the Pacific Ocean.

Federal authorities busted a human smuggling operation powered by jet skis along the California coast.

Nineteen alleged members of a human smuggling organization were charged for coordinating the smuggling of dozens of unauthorized migrants into the United States from Mexico, mostly aboard personal watercraft on the Pacific Ocean.

Nine of the 19 are in custody. A grand jury returned an indictment against 14 members and a complaint was filed against an additional five, according to the Justice Department.

The nine arrested defendants were picked up at ports in San Diego during a multi-agency enforcement effort last week; the remaining defendants are fugitives.

Federal agents served court-authorized search warrants at suspected San Diego and Los Angeles stash houses. Agents seized over $100,000 in U.S. currency and two boxes of ammunition, in addition to more than $120,000 seized during the investigation.

"Human smuggling cases are a top priority because lives are at stake," U.S. Attorney Tara McGrath for the Southern District of California said. "Whether racing a jet ski up the coast without lifejackets or hauling a tractor trailer packed with people, smugglers expose vulnerable migrants to extreme danger and prioritize profit over human life."

The group took part in a long-running conspiracy to bring people from Mexico into the United States by land and sea. The group arranged for transport from Mexico by personal watercraft to coastal areas such as Sunset Cliffs, Bird Rock in La Jolla, and Imperial Beach, California. The smuggling operations took place at night and in dangerous conditions, according to the indictment and complaint.

Officials said the smugglers favor personal watercraft for their speed and ability to approach shore quickly, allowing rapid drop-offs and escape from authorities.

Group members were sometimes responsible for taking migrants further within the United States, whether driving themselves or coordinating with other drivers, including to Los Angeles; Santa Barbara, California; and Las Vegas, according to court records.

The organization allegedly charged between approximately $7,000 and $16,000 per smuggled person and transported tens of thousands of dollars in profits from San Diego to Mexico, according to court records.

"This indictment serves as notice to those transnational criminal organizations operating along our coastal border that it is only a matter of time before they are brought to justice," San Diego Sector Chief Border Patrol Agent Patricia McGurk-Daniel said. "Our focus continues to be on protecting our nation, and we will leverage all available resources to hold these criminals accountable for their actions."

Defendants Edgar Jiminez Macias, 33; Alex Ceja Guzman, 30, also known as Alejandro and Gordo; and Tobias Julian Burgara Gonzalez, 32, all of Tijuana, Mexico, and Junior Zavala Ramirez, 34, also known as JR, of Tecate, Mexico, are in custody. They are charged with conspiracy to bring in aliens for financial gain and bringing in aliens for financial gain and aiding and abetting.

If convicted, they each face a mandatory minimum penalty of five years in prison and a maximum penalty of 15 years in prison and up to a $250,000 fine.

Additional defendants Ivan Pulido Jauregui, 49; Manuel Gonzalez Lopez, 26, also known as Tortillero; Jesus Misael Molina Flores, 20; Alexis Adrian Villela Inda, 29; and Mateo Adrian Alduenda Gutierrez, 26, all of Nayarit, Mexico, are also in custody and are charged with conspiracy to bring in aliens for financial gain. If convicted, they each face a maximum penalty of five years in prison and up to a $250,000 fine.

The names of the remaining defendants were not publicly released.

Israeli forces retrieve bodies of five hostages from Gaza, says military
[GEO.TV] Israeli forces recovered on Wednesday the bodies of five hostages killed in Hamas' October 7 attack and held in Gaza since, the Israeli military said.

Four of the hostages, killed in combat during the October 7 attack, were two reserve soldiers and two conscript soldiers, the military said.

Maya Goren, a 56-year-old kindergarden teacher, was also killed during the attack on her kibbutz, Nir Oz, according to Israeli Army Radio, one of the communities worst hit in the deadly attack in southern Israel.
Courtesy of Skidmark, the Times of Israel has considerably more:
[IsraelTimes] IDF had adjusted zone in Khan Younis, ordering civilians to evacuate area where tunnel found; soldier dies, 2 others badly hurt in Gaza, apparently after inhaling toxic fumes

The bodies of five Israelis killed and taken hostage by terrorists on October 7, and brought back to Israel in a special operation on Wednesday, were recovered from a tunnel located in the Israeli-designated humanitarian zone in the southern Gaza Strip, the military said Thursday.

The Israel Defense Forces adjusted the zone ahead of the operation in southern Gaza’s Khan Younis and ordered Palestinian civilians in part of it, where the tunnel was located, to temporarily evacuate.

In the operation on Wednesday, the bodies of Ravid Katz, 51, Oren Goldin, 33, Maya Goren, 56, Sgt. Kiril Brodski, 19, and Staff Sgt. Tomer Yaakov Ahimas, 20, were recovered by IDF special forces and members of the Shin Bet security agency.

All five were previously declared dead by the IDF. They were all killed on October 7 and their bodies were dragged into Gaza by Hamas-led terrorists.

The IDF said that in recent weeks it obtained intelligence, including from Shin Bet interrogations of detained terrorists in Gaza, on the location of the tunnel where Hamas was holding the bodies of the hostages.

The tunnel was 200 meters long and about 20 meters deep and featured several rooms, according to the military. It took combat engineers several hours to dig down to reach the tunnel.

IDF Spokesman Rear Adm. Daniel Hagari in a press conference said the “complex” operation to recover the bodies took place in “the heart of Khan Younis,” where the military had operated and withdrawn from earlier this year.

“The troops raided the area and reached an underground site based on accurate intelligence, from several sources… where they found the five hostages hidden behind a wall in the tunnel,” Hagari said.

To enable the operation, the IDF’s 98th Division launched a new offensive in Khan Younis earlier this week. Hagari said the troops have killed numerous terror operatives amid the offensive so far.

The bodies of the hostages were brought back to Israel on Wednesday afternoon and taken to be identified. Once they were identified, the families of the hostages were notified.

There are now thought to be 111 hostages in Gaza, including the remains of 39 confirmed dead by the IDF, out of the 251 people abducted during the Hamas onslaught nearly 300 days ago.

Brodski and Ahimas were killed while serving in the forward command team of Col. Asaf Hamami, the commander of the Gaza Division’s Southern Brigade, who was also killed on October 7 as they tried to fight off dozens of Hamas terrorists invading Kibbutz Nirim. The bodies of all three were abducted to Gaza, where Hamami’s remains are believed to still be.

Goldin, who ran Kibbutz Nir Yitzhak’s mechanic shop, was among the first members of the community’s civilian defense team to respond to the attack. He was killed in the fighting and his body was taken to Gaza.

Goren, from Nir Oz, was setting up the kibbutz’s kindergarten on the morning of October 7 when the Hamas attack erupted and she was snatched by the terrorists. Her husband, Avner, also 56, was murdered inside the couple’s home during the attack.

Katz was a member of the Kibbutz Nir Oz security team, who battled the terrorists on October 7, before being killed and his body abducted.

Troops operating in Gaza have managed so far to rescue seven hostages alive, along with the remains of 24 other captives, including the five recovered Wednesday and three abductees mistakenly killed by the military as they tried to escape their captors.

HAMAS ROCKETS KILL TWO PALESTINIAN CIVILIANS
Rockets launched by Hamas on Wednesday from the Israeli-designated humanitarian zone in the Gaza Strip struck a United Nations-run school in Khan Younis, killing and wounding Palestinians, the IDF said.

According to the IDF, it received reports from international aid organizations that two civilians were killed and several more were wounded after the rockets struck UNRWA’s Al-Qarara school.

The IDF said the rockets were fired by Hamas from the humanitarian zone, but failed to cross the border into Israel, falling short on the school in Khan Younis.

In a move coordinated by COGAT and the World Health Organization, the wounded Palestinians were taken to a field hospital run by the International Medical Corps in central Gaza’s Deir al-Balah, the IDF added.

More than 60 targets were struck by Israeli Air Force fighter jets, attack helicopters and drones in the Gaza Strip over the past day, the military said earlier Wednesday, as ground troops continued operations in Khan Younis, Rafah, and the Netzarim Corridor area.

In Khan Younis, the IDF said troops with the 98th Division killed numerous gunmen and destroyed some 50 sites belonging to terror groups over the past day.

SOLDIER DIES APPARENTLY AFTER INHALING TOXIC FUMES IN GAZA
A soldier died and two more were seriously hurt overnight in a non-combat incident in the southern Gaza Strip that is under Military Police investigation, the IDF announced Thursday.

The soldier was named as Staff Sgt. Noam Douek, 19, of the 401st Armored Brigade’s 9th Battalion, from Kiryat Motzkin. Two more soldiers of the 9th Battalion were listed in serious condition.

The military suspected that Douek was killed and the other soldiers were hurt by toxic fumes from a generator in the room they were sleeping in overnight.

Further details were under investigation by the Military Police.

Israel’s toll in the ground offensive against Hamas in Gaza and in military operations along the border with the Strip stands at 329. The toll includes a police officer killed in a hostage rescue mission and a Defense Ministry civilian contractor.

Sinaloa Cartel co-founder ‘El Mayo' taken into US custody
[FoxNews] Ismael 'El Mayo' Zambada Garcia co-founded the Sinaloa Cartel with Joaquin 'El Chapo' Guzman

The Mexican drug kingpin Ismael Zambada Garcia, also known as "El Mayo," who co-founded the notorious Sinaloa drug cartel was taken into custody in El Paso, Texas on Thursday, according to the Department of Justice.

Also taken into custody was Juaquin Guzman Lopez, the son of the cartel's other co-founder, Joaquin "El Chapo" Guzman.

"The Justice Department has taken into custody two additional alleged leaders of the Sinaloa Cartel, one of the most violent and powerful drug trafficking organizations in the world," U.S. Attorney General Merick B. Garland said. "Ismael Zambada Garcia, or ‘El Mayo,’ cofounder of the Cartel, and Joaquin Guzman Lopez, a son of its other cofounder, were arrested today in El Paso, Texas."
Were they, perchance, in America illegally?
Zambada Garcia and now-jailed drug lord "El Chapo" founded the Sinaloa Cartel.

A federal law enforcement source told Fox News Joaquin Guzman Lopez surrendered to U.S. authorities, but El Mayo was captured. Guzman Lopez cut a deal with U.S. authorities, and turned on El Mayo, the source explained.

Guzman Lopez got on a private airplane with El Mayo and instead of heading south to Mexico like El Mayo thought, the plane went north to El Paso where the two were taken into custody.

"El Mayo," who the Department of Justice was offering a $15 million reward for information leading to his arrest and conviction, now faces a litany of indictments for crimes related to drug trafficking and organized crime in the United States.

"El Mayo and Guzman Lopez join a growing list of Sinaloa Cartel leaders and associates who the Justice Department is holding accountable in the United States. That includes the Cartel’s other cofounder, Joaquin Guzman Loera, or ‘El Chapo’; another of El Chapo’s sons and an alleged Cartel leader, Ovidio Guzman Lopez; and the Cartel’s alleged lead sicario, Néstor Isidro Pérez Salas, or 'El Nini.'" Garland said.

Navy Demonstrates ‘Game Changing' Technology for Reloading Missiles at Sea
[TOSD] The Navy announced Wednesday "game-changing" technology that will allow its warships to be reloaded with guided missiles while at sea.

The new Transferrable Rearming Mechanism, or TRAM, was successfully demonstrated in a land-based test at Port Hueneme near Ventura earlier this month.

TRAM will allow the Navy to reload the vertical launch tubes on destroyers and cruisers while they are on patrol, rather than requiring a return to port.

Tim Barnard, director of the NAVSEA Technology Office, said TRAM "will allow our ships to reload missiles just like they refuel — using connected underway replenishment, steaming at speed and in open ocean."

The latest Arleigh Burke-class destroyers carry 96 large guided missiles, but those can be expended quickly during intense fighting as has occurred against the Houthis in the Red Sea.

"Being able to quickly rearm our warships’ vertical launch tubes at sea will significantly increase forward, persistent combat power with the current force," said Navy Secretary Carlos Del Toro. "No longer will our combatants need to withdraw from combat for extended periods to return for vulnerable in-port reloading of weapon systems."

A test of the new technology at sea is expected later this year.

Iran hangs final defendant in 2008 case after 'unfair trial': NGOs
[ARABNEWS] Iranian authorities on Thursday executed Kurdish man Kamran Sheikheh, the last surviving defendant in a case linked to a Moslem holy man’s killing in 2008, rights groups said.

Sheikheh, one of seven men first arrested in the case more than 14 years ago, was put to death in Urmia prison in northwestern Iran, the Norway-based Iran
...a theocratic Shiite state divided among the Medes, the Persians, and the (Arab) Elamites. Formerly a fairly civilized nation ruled by a Shah, it became a victim of Islamic revolution in 1979. The nation is today noted for spontaneously taking over other countries' embassies, maintaining whorehouses run by clergymen, involvement in international drug trafficking, and financing sock puppet militias to extend the regime's influence. The word Iran is a cognate form of Aryan. The abbreviation IRGC is the same idea as Stürmabteilung (or SA). The term Supreme Guide is a the modern version form of either Duce or Führer or maybe both. They hate Jews Zionists Jews. Their economy is based on the production of oil and vitriol...
Human Rights (IHR) and US-based Human Rights Activists News Agency (HRANA) said in separate statements.

Sheikheh’s six co-defendants, also members of Iran’s Kurdish minority, had all been executed in separate hangings since November 2023.

Amnesty International has said they had been sentenced to death "in a grossly unfair trial" that had been "marred by allegations of torture and other ill-treatment."

The seven were convicted on the capital crime of corruption on earth.

IHR described Sheikheh as a "political prisoner" who had been sentenced to death "based on torture-tainted confessions in a grossly unfair trial."

The execution "was unlawful according to international law and the Islamic republic’s own laws, amounting to an extrajudicial killing," said IHR director Mahmood Amiry-Moghaddam.

HRANA said that the proceedings related to the killing of a holy man of a mosque in the northwestern city of Mahabad in September 2008.

Sheikheh and the six others were arrested in connection with the killing in January and February 2010 and sentenced to death in 2018.

Activists say that Iran’s use of the death penalty
disproportionately targets members of the Kurdish and Baluch ethnic minorities in western and southeast Iran, who generally adhere to the Sunni strain of Islam rather than the Shiism otherwise dominant in Iran

Boat with 45 refugees capsizes off Yemen's coast, UNHCR says
[ARABNEWS] A boat with at least 45 refugees has capsized off the coast of Yemen’s Taiz on Wednesday night, and there are only four survivors, the UN refugee agency in Yemen said on Thursday.

The boat capsized because of strong winds and overloading, the agency added. It said it was working with the International Organization for Migration (IOM) to assist the survivors and provide protection.

No further details were provided about the rest of the refugees.

In June, at least 49 migrants died and 140 went missing after their vessel, which departed from Somalia carrying 260 migrants, capsized of the Yemeni coast.

IOM, which runs a tally of migrants who are killed or go missing on migration routes, has since 2014 recorded 1,860 migrant deaths and disappearances along the route running from East Africa and the Horn of Africa to Gulf countries.

According to the United Nations, 97,000 migrants arrived in Yemen from the Horn of Africa last year.

UN experts urge halt to violence against Ahmadis in Pakistan
[ARABNEWS] United Nations
...a lucrative dumping ground for the relatives of dictators and party hacks...
experts on Thursday voiced grave concern at reports of surging discrimination and violence against Pakistain’s Ahmadi minority community, including extrajudicial killings and attacks on places of worship.

The Ahmadiyya sect, considered heretics by fundamentalist groups, has been persecuted for decades in Pakistain but threats and intimidation have risen in recent years.

"We are alarmed by ongoing reports of violence and discrimination against the Ahmadiyya community in Pakistain," said the nine independent experts, including the special rapporteurs on extrajudicial executions, on freedom of expression and on freedom of religion.

"Urgent measures are necessary to respond to these violent mostly peaceful attacks and the broader atmosphere of hatred and discrimination which feeds it," they said in a statement.

The experts, who are appointed by the UN Human Rights Council but who do not speak on behalf of the United Nations, highlighted a number of specific incidents over recent months.

Those included the extrajudicial killing of two Ahmadis in Saad Ullah Pur on July 8 and the killing on March 4 of the president of the Ahmadiyya community in Bahawalpur district.

They also noted reports of an alarming number of attacks on Ahmadi places of worship and cemeteries since the beginning of the year, including some that had led to the serious injury of worshippers.

The statement also highlighted a number of alleged arbitrary arrests of Ahmadi worshippers over religious holiday periods "to obstruct their participation in their religious practices."

Ahmadis consider themselves Moslems, and their faith is identical to mainstream Islam in almost every way.

But their belief that the movement’s founder Mirza Ghulam Ahmad was the "mahdi" or messiah has marked them as blasphemous unbelievers, particularly in Pakistain. There are around 500,000 Amadis in Pakistain according to their community leadership.

The constitution has branded them non-Moslems since 1974, and a 1984 law forbids them from claiming their faith as Islamic or openly practicing Islamic rituals.

"Ahmadis’ right to peacefully manifest their beliefs must be respected," the experts insisted, warning that "judicial harassment serves to normalize violence against Ahmadis by non-State actors."

They welcomed Pakistain National Assembly’s adoption last month of a resolution urging federal and provincial governments to ensure the safety and security of all Pak citizens including religious minorities.

But, they cautioned, "such good-faith efforts to counter discriminatory discourse will be ineffective unless they address its structural drivers, (including) blasphemy
